Standout Feature

Intelligent scheduling engine that auto-assigns shifts based on guard skills, certifications, preferences, and compliance rules

TrackTik is a leading workforce management platform tailored for security guard companies, offering advanced scheduling, time tracking, dispatching, and reporting tools. It features a robust mobile app for guards to clock in/out with GPS verification, manage incidents, and access schedules on the go, while the web dashboard provides managers with real-time oversight and analytics. Designed to boost operational efficiency, compliance, and accountability, it integrates seamlessly with client portals for transparent reporting.

Pros

  • Comprehensive scheduling with drag-and-drop interface, skills matching, and overtime alerts
  • Real-time GPS tracking, geofencing, and proof-of-visit for enhanced accountability
  • Powerful analytics, custom reports, and client portals for stakeholder transparency

Cons

  • Pricing can be steep for small teams under 50 guards
  • Initial setup and customization require time and training
  • Some advanced features locked behind higher-tier plans or add-ons

Best For

Mid-to-large security firms seeking scalable, all-in-one workforce management with mobile-first guard tools.

Standout Feature

Photo and GPS-verified checkpoints that provide irrefutable proof of guard patrols

Silvertrac is a mobile-first security guard management platform that excels in scheduling, patrol tracking, and reporting for security operations. It enables supervisors to create shifts, assign guards via an intuitive drag-and-drop calendar, and monitor real-time locations with GPS and geofencing. The software also supports incident logging, photo verification for checkpoints, and client portals for transparent reporting, ensuring accountability across dispersed teams.

Pros

  • Robust scheduling with drag-and-drop interface and automated notifications
  • Real-time GPS tracking and photo-verified guard tours for accountability
  • Comprehensive reporting and client portals for enhanced transparency

Cons

  • Limited third-party integrations compared to larger platforms
  • Pricing scales quickly for high-volume users
  • Mobile app can occasionally lag on older devices

Best For

Mid-sized security companies managing multiple sites that require reliable scheduling and patrol verification.

Standout Feature

GPS Geofencing Time Clock for location-verified punch-ins/outs at exact guard posts

Connecteam is a comprehensive mobile-first workforce management platform designed for deskless teams, including security guards, offering drag-and-drop scheduling, shift swapping, and availability management to streamline guard rotations. It features GPS-enabled time tracking with geofencing to ensure guards clock in/out accurately at specific sites, preventing buddy punching common in security operations. The app also includes team chat, task checklists, and compliance tools for daily guard duties like patrols and reports.

Pros

  • Intuitive drag-and-drop scheduling with shift templates and auto-fill for efficient guard rostering
  • GPS geofencing time clock for precise attendance verification at remote security sites
  • Built-in communication and task management to coordinate teams without external apps

Cons

  • Lacks specialized security features like guard tour tracking or panic buttons
  • Pricing per user can become expensive for large security teams
  • Limited integrations with security-specific hardware like access control systems

Best For

Mid-sized security firms managing mobile guard shifts that prioritize ease of use and basic scheduling over advanced patrol monitoring.
